Day 1: Ho Chi Minh City – April 30

Morning: Attend the parade

This is a national parade gathering more than 13,000 participants, with parades of armed forces and parades of people from all walks of life, creating a particularly solemn and heroic atmosphere.

From 6:30 a.m., the parade departed from the intersection of Le Duan - Nguyen Binh Khiem, headed towards the Independence Palace and divided into four directions moving through the central streets of District 1.

You can choose a viewing location on routes such as Le Duan, Nguyen Binh Khiem, Pasteur, Nam Ky Khoi Nghia. Note that many central routes will be banned or restricted from early morning to serve the parade, you should arrive early to choose a convenient location.

Afternoon: Visit Cu Chi Tunnels

Leaving the center of Ho Chi Minh City, you travel about 70km to Cu Chi Tunnels - a destination that has gone down in the history of the Vietnamese people's struggle as a legend of the 20th century.

This tunnel system was once the place where our army and people lived and fought during the war. The entire Cu Chi tunnels have a total length of 250km, divided into 3 different depths. Here, you will experience the feeling of crawling through narrow tunnels, reviewing mine traps, shelters and learning more about the unimaginable hardships of the Vietnamese army and people during the war.

Evening: Watch fireworks at Ben Duoc Temple

To celebrate the 50th anniversary of the Liberation of the South and National Reunification this year, Ho Chi Minh City will set off fireworks at 30 locations, including two high-altitude locations at the Saigon River Tunnel Area (Thu Duc City) and Ben Duoc Temple (Cu Chi District).

So, after visiting the tunnels, you can stay in the evening to watch the high-altitude fireworks display at Ben Duoc Temple, from 9:00 p.m. to 9:15 p.m.

Day 2: Tay Ninh – May 1

Morning: Visit the Southern Central Office Base

From Ho Chi Minh City, you travel about 80km to the Central Office of the South in Tay Ninh. This used to be the headquarters of the Southern revolution during the resistance war. Here, you will visit many relics such as the residences and offices of comrades Nguyen Van Linh, Nguyen Chi Thanh, Vo Van Kiet...; visit Hoang Cam kitchen, communal dining room, meeting hall... connected by a system of trenches over 1,200m long and 430m of walking trails, all located under the lush green canopy of the forest.

Afternoon: Visit Ba Den Mountain

Ba Den Mountain at an altitude of 986m is not only a sacred mountain associated with a system of famous spiritual works. During the resistance war, the mountain peak was occupied by the US and built the most modern communications base in Indochina, which was likened to "divine eyes", an impregnable flying fortress... Every cave, tree root, and trail here bears the blood and bones of heroic martyrs, contributing significantly to the historic victory of April 30, 1975.

Burn incense at Kim Quang cave

At the foot of the mountain, you can walk about 500m up to Kim Quang Cave. Burn incense to commemorate the heroic martyrs who sacrificed here. The cave used to be a forward post, hosting many battles. Here, 60 comrades lived in extremely harsh conditions, enduring bombs, bullets, and toxic chemicals from the enemy, but still steadfastly clung to the mountain.

Visiting the heroic martyrs at Hang Pagoda

From the foot of the mountain, you take the cable car to the Ba Pagoda system. Here, Hang Pagoda was once a shelter and fighting place for our army and people, where 181 officers and soldiers sacrificed their lives in the resistance war against America.

From Hang Pagoda, you can go to Linh Son Tien Thach Tu and Dien Ba - the oldest place of worship on Ba Den Mountain to pay homage to Linh Son Thanh Mau Bodhisattva. This is known as a famous sacred spiritual place, associated with the legend of Ba Den appearing and saving all living beings.

Remembering the heroes on the mountain top

From Ba Pagoda, you take the cable car to the top of the mountain, burn incense at Son Than Temple - the place to worship Linh Son Thanh Mau Bodhisattva, and also the place to worship the brave soldiers who heroically sacrificed at Ba Den Mountain.

Ba Den Mountain is also a unique spiritual and cultural destination in the South, home to the tallest bronze statue of Buddha Tay Bo Da Son in Asia, and the largest sandstone statue of Bodhisattva Maitreya in the world. Here, you can explore the Buddhist exhibition space applying modern 3D technology, simulated versions of classic Buddhist works in the world.

On this occasion, when coming to Ba Den Mountain , you can also participate in many meaningful experiences during the Vesak month such as the Buddha bathing ceremony at Tay Bo Da Son Square to celebrate the birth of Buddha; See the Buddhist-themed painting exhibition by artist Hoang Phong with 45 paintings, which are famous spiritual destinations across the country. If you come to Ba Den Mountain on Saturday, don't forget to stay the evening to attend the ceremony to pay tribute to the heroic martyrs, and offer prayers for peace, luck and happiness to the Buddhas.
